The Importance Of Conservación Y Restauración In Preserving Cultural Heritage

Conservación y restauración, or conservation and restoration, play a crucial role in preserving and safeguarding cultural heritage for future generations. It involves various processes and techniques to prevent, slow down, or repair the deterioration of artworks, monuments, buildings, and other historical artifacts. The practice aims to maintain the authenticity and integrity of these objects while ensuring their longevity and significance.

One of the primary reasons why conservación y restauración is essential is to protect cultural heritage from environmental factors such as pollution, humidity, temperature fluctuations, and natural disasters. These elements can cause irreversible damage to artworks and historical sites, leading to their decay and eventual loss. By implementing conservation and restoration measures, experts can mitigate the impact of these factors and prolong the lifespan of these valuable assets.

One of the key challenges in conservación y restauración is finding a balance between preserving the authenticity of cultural heritage and making it accessible to the public. Conservation specialists must carefully assess the condition of an object, determine the best course of action, and implement conservation and restoration measures that respect the original intent of the artist or architect. They must also consider the cultural significance of the object and its importance to the community.

Conservación y restauración also raises ethical questions about the treatment of cultural heritage and the responsibility of conservators to future generations. Specialists must consider the long-term impact of their actions on the objects they are working to preserve and ensure that their interventions do not compromise the authenticity or integrity of the object. This requires a deep understanding of the historical context, materials, and techniques used in creating the object.
